Is America’s pet Registry Inc legit?

America’s Pet Registry, Inc. was founded in 1992 with the commitment to providing prompt, courteous, and economical service to pet owners while maintaining integrity in the documentation of pedigrees and the registration of purebred dogs.

Which is better CKC or AKC?

The CKC is more lenient than the AKC when it comes to registration , and neither conform to the exact same breed standards. Both registries require a payment for registering dogs, although the CKC offers breeders the chance for free registration for whole litters.

Are puppy mills real?

Puppy mills are inhumane high-volume dog breeding facilities that churn out puppies for profit, ignoring the needs of the pups and their mothers. Dogs from puppy mills are often sick and unsocialized. Puppy mills commonly sell through internet sales, online classified ads, flea markets and pet stores.

Does CKC mean purebred?

Question: Does CKC register designer breed dogs? Answer: Yes. CKC was one of the first registries to recognize and register “designer breeds.” All mixed breeds and designer breeds are clearly identified as “Non-Purebred ” on their puppy-registration application and registration certificate.

Does UKC recognize ABKC?

Q: What dog registries does the ABKC accept? A: The ABKC currently accepts UKC, AKC & ADBA for American Bullies ; BBC for Shorty Bulls and AKC, FCI, NKC, ABRA and IOEBA for Bulldog breeds.

Can I get papers for my dog with a DNA test?

Can I get my dog AKC registration with a DNA test? No! AKC does not accept genetic breed testing as proof of purebred status at this time.

What is the difference between AKC registration and CKC registration?

AKC charges for the registration of canines and the registration of litters, while CKC only charges for canine registration and does not charge litter registration fees CKC offers unique registration services such as Photo Registration, Photo ID Cards, and Picture Pedigrees.
